L'utilisation du code suivant dans le fichier wp-config.php est possible pour permettre à WordPress d'utiliser plus de mémoire pour ses processus et d'augmenter le temps de performance du processus:
| define('WP_MEMORY_LIMIT', '500M'); set_time_limit (300); // 300 secs = 5min. - in wp-config.php |
S'il est nécessaire de nettoyer toutes les balises HTML et les scripts JS de tout contenu, la fonction PHP suivante fera le travail
Utilisation de la fonction JavaScript 'splice' pour supprimer des éléments du tableau JavaScript
Si nous avons un tableau PHP associatif et qu'il est nécessaire de l'imprimer dans un tableau JavaScript, nous pouvons utiliser le code PHP suivant:
| <script> <?php $any_array_keys = array_keys($any_associative_array); array_walk($any_array_keys, create_function('&$str', '$str = "\"$str\"";')); $any_array_keys= implode(',', $any_array_keys); ?> var woof_accept_array = ['min_price','orderby','woof_author',<?php echo $any_array_keys ?>]; </script> |
S'il est nécessaire de vérifier la chaîne que nous avons obtenue, un tableau sérialisé et le désérialiser si c'est vrai
Si c'est nécessaire, par exemple dans n'importe quelle boucle PHP (foreach) en utilisant n'importe quelle fonction spécialisée d'appel logique définie avec des arguments par cette logique - le code suivant le fera:
| $json = call_user_func_array('json_encode', $args); |
S'il est nécessaire d'arrêter l'exécution du processus PHP dans WordPress et de montrer à l'utilisateur un message avec la raison de celui-ci, la fonction suivante le fera:
| function wp_die($message = '', $title = '', $args = array()) |
Script Apache .htaccess pour les restrictions d'accès
Comment faire l'analyse de la requête de lien par PHP